[0001] The invention belongs to the technical field of piezoelectric pumps, in particular to a piezoelectric pump driven by piezoelectric composite beams with adjustable resonant frequency. Background technique
[0002] Piezoelectric pump is a new type of fluid transmission device with piezoelectric vibrator as the power element. It is the most typical type of precision fluid pump. It uses the inverse piezoelectric effect of piezoelectric elements to convert electrical energy into mechanical energy, so that Deformation is generated to drive the volume of the pump chamber to change, or the piezoelectric vibrator is used to generate fluctuations to drive the directional flow of the fluid. The piezoelectric pump integrates the driver, the pump chamber and the one-way valve, which not only overcomes the leakage and friction and wear between the relative moving parts in the traditional pump, but also reduces the energy loss between different parts. Embodiment 1
[0038] see figure 1 , a piezoelectric pump driven by a piezoelectric composite beam with adjustable resonant frequency includes a driving mechanism and a diaphragm pump 7, and the diaphragm pump 7 is a laminated diaphragm pump.
[0039] see figure 2 , the drive mechanism includes a piezoelectric composite beam mechanism 1 with adjustable resonant frequency, and the piezoelectric composite beam mechanism 1 includes an elastic straight beam 2 , two pairs of piezoelectric sheets 3 and a pair of mass blocks 5 .
[0040] The material of the elastic straight beam 2 is metal material, and the surface of the elastic straight beam 2 except the piezoelectric sheet 3 is coated with insulating varnish. The elastic straight beam 2 has a width of 15 mm, a thickness of 0.5 mm, and a length of 40 mm.
